Single cell transcriptomic analysis of splenic gamma delta T cells, thymic gamma delta T cells and thymic DN1-DN2-DN3 cells from WT and GFI1 KO mice.
Ontology highlight
ABSTRACT: GFI1 is a transcription factor known to be essential for hematopoiesis and lymphoid cell generation. We have recently found that gamma delta T cells express GFI1 and its absence can impact gamma delta T cell formation. In order to identify how the lack of GFI1 can affect the development of thegamma delta T cell subsets, we have performed a single cell sequencing approach using 10X genomics scRNAseq on splenic gamma delta T cells, thymic gamma delta T cells and a pool of thymic DN1-2-3 (DN) cells from WT and GFI1 KO mice. The sc RNA-seq highlighted differential transcriptomic changes between WT and GFI1 KO cells showing enrichment or absence of specific subsets of gamma delta cells and their thymic progenitors.
